Walking Camera Mod – Launch Version

Token generation and access are handled through the Discord link

After a dedicated cycle of development and testing with a restricted group, this first version of the Walking Camera Mod is ready for release.

The goal is straightforward: introduce human-like movement into Assetto Corsa with a consistent, natural, and usable experience. Walking, running, and crouching have been implemented with a focus on smooth transitions and refined control, minimizing artificial behavior and preserving camera stability.

The intention was not only to enable movement, but to bring the game closer to a more human visual language. A subtle step movement was added to simulate external footage, along with camera shakes intended to provide a degree of realism. These elements will continue to be improved in upcoming versions as the project evolves.

Regarding the ability to enter and exit the car, the feature is not yet ready for use. A full review of the SDK does not currently provide a safe and compatible way to implement this functionality reliably. The mechanic existed in a DevBuild through the E key, but input conflicts with the vehicle prevented proper implementation in Practice and Online sessions. This will remain a priority for future development stages.

The mod includes a functional preset system. It comes with a personal preset named “russozl” and an additional preset created by tester Dattrius.

Usage instructions are included in the package. The control mapping follows familiar standards, allowing for quick adaptation.

To maintain distribution control, a token system linked to Discord has been implemented. On first launch, the app will remain locked. To unlock, users must generate a token through Discord and place it in the token.txt file.

This version establishes the foundation for what the Walking Camera Mod aims to build: a more living, explorable, and human-driven perspective within Assetto Corsa. Development will continue steadily, guided by practical use and real feedback.
